Adding an ISO to VirtualBox: A Step-by-Step Guide to Virtualization

VirtualBox is a powerful virtualization software that allows users to run multiple operating systems on a single machine. One of the key features of VirtualBox is its ability to install and run operating systems from ISO files. In this article, we will explore the process of adding an ISO to VirtualBox, including the benefits of using ISO files, the requirements for adding an ISO, and a step-by-step guide to the process.

Benefits of Using ISO Files in VirtualBox

ISO files are a convenient way to distribute and install operating systems. They contain a complete copy of the operating system, including all the necessary files and drivers. Using ISO files in VirtualBox offers several benefits, including:

  • Easy installation: ISO files make it easy to install operating systems in VirtualBox. Simply select the ISO file and follow the installation prompts.
  • Convenience: ISO files are a convenient way to distribute and install operating systems. They can be easily downloaded from the internet or created from physical media.
  • Flexibility: ISO files can be used to install a wide range of operating systems, including Windows, Linux, and macOS.

Requirements for Adding an ISO to VirtualBox

Before you can add an ISO to VirtualBox, you will need to meet the following requirements:

  • VirtualBox software: You will need to have VirtualBox installed on your computer. You can download the software from the official VirtualBox website.
  • ISO file: You will need to have an ISO file containing the operating system you want to install. You can download ISO files from the internet or create them from physical media.
  • Computer resources: You will need to have sufficient computer resources, including RAM, CPU, and disk space, to run the virtual machine.

System Requirements for VirtualBox

VirtualBox has the following system requirements:

  • Operating System: Windows, macOS, Linux, or Solaris
  • CPU: Intel Core 2 Duo or AMD equivalent
  • RAM: 4 GB or more
  • Disk Space: 10 GB or more

Step-by-Step Guide to Adding an ISO to VirtualBox

Adding an ISO to VirtualBox is a straightforward process. Here are the steps:

Step 1: Launch VirtualBox

To start, launch VirtualBox on your computer. You can do this by double-clicking on the VirtualBox icon or by searching for it in your computer’s start menu.

Step 2: Create a New Virtual Machine

Once VirtualBox is launched, click on the “New” button to create a new virtual machine. This will launch the “Create Virtual Machine” wizard.

Step 3: Select the Operating System

In the “Create Virtual Machine” wizard, select the operating system you want to install from the ISO file. You can choose from a list of pre-configured operating systems or select “Other” if your operating system is not listed.

Step 4: Select the ISO File

Next, select the ISO file containing the operating system you want to install. You can browse to the location of the ISO file on your computer or enter the path manually.

Step 5: Configure the Virtual Machine Settings

Once you have selected the ISO file, you will need to configure the virtual machine settings. This includes setting the amount of RAM, CPU, and disk space to allocate to the virtual machine.

Step 6: Start the Virtual Machine

Finally, click on the “Start” button to start the virtual machine. The virtual machine will boot from the ISO file and launch the installation process.

Troubleshooting Common Issues

If you encounter any issues during the process of adding an ISO to VirtualBox, here are some troubleshooting tips:

  • ISO file not recognized: Make sure the ISO file is not corrupted and is in the correct format.
  • Virtual machine not booting: Check the virtual machine settings to ensure that the ISO file is selected as the boot device.
  • Installation process not completing: Check the installation logs to identify any errors or issues.

Conclusion

Adding an ISO to VirtualBox is a straightforward process that allows you to install and run operating systems in a virtual environment. By following the steps outlined in this article, you can easily add an ISO to VirtualBox and start exploring the benefits of virtualization.

What is VirtualBox and how does it relate to ISO files?

VirtualBox is a free and open-source virtualization software that allows users to create and manage virtual machines (VMs) on their computers. An ISO file, on the other hand, is a disk image file that contains the contents of a CD, DVD, or Blu-ray disc. In the context of VirtualBox, an ISO file can be used to install an operating system on a virtual machine. By adding an ISO file to VirtualBox, users can create a virtual machine that runs a specific operating system, such as Windows or Linux, without having to physically install it on their computer.

VirtualBox supports a wide range of ISO files, including those for Windows, Linux, macOS, and other operating systems. Users can download ISO files from the internet or create their own by ripping a physical disc. Once an ISO file is added to VirtualBox, users can create a new virtual machine and install the operating system from the ISO file. This process allows users to test and run multiple operating systems on a single computer, making it a useful tool for developers, testers, and anyone who needs to run multiple operating systems.

What are the system requirements for running VirtualBox?

To run VirtualBox, users need a computer with a 64-bit processor, at least 4 GB of RAM, and a compatible operating system. VirtualBox supports a wide range of operating systems, including Windows, macOS, Linux, and Solaris. In addition, users need to ensure that their computer has enough free disk space to store the virtual machine files and the ISO file. A minimum of 10 GB of free disk space is recommended, but more space may be required depending on the size of the ISO file and the virtual machine.

It’s also important to note that VirtualBox requires a computer with virtualization support, such as Intel VT-x or AMD-V. This feature allows VirtualBox to run 64-bit guest operating systems and provides better performance and security. Users can check if their computer supports virtualization by checking the BIOS settings or using a tool like CPU-Z. If virtualization is not supported, users may not be able to run 64-bit guest operating systems or may experience performance issues.

How do I download and install VirtualBox?

To download and install VirtualBox, users can visit the official VirtualBox website and click on the “Download” button. The website will automatically detect the user’s operating system and provide the correct download link. Users can choose to download the VirtualBox platform package, which includes the virtualization software and the extension pack. The extension pack provides additional features, such as support for USB devices and remote desktop.

Once the download is complete, users can run the installer and follow the prompts to install VirtualBox. The installation process is straightforward and requires minimal user input. Users can choose to install the software in a specific location and select the components to install. After the installation is complete, users can launch VirtualBox and start creating virtual machines. It’s recommended to install the extension pack to get the most out of VirtualBox.

How do I add an ISO file to VirtualBox?

To add an ISO file to VirtualBox, users need to create a new virtual machine or edit an existing one. To create a new virtual machine, users can click on the “New” button in the VirtualBox toolbar and follow the prompts to select the operating system and allocate resources. To edit an existing virtual machine, users can select the virtual machine and click on the “Settings” button. In the settings window, users can click on the “Storage” tab and add a new storage device.

Users can then select the ISO file from their computer and add it to the virtual machine. VirtualBox will automatically detect the ISO file and configure the virtual machine to boot from it. Users can also configure the virtual machine to boot from a physical disc or a network location. Once the ISO file is added, users can start the virtual machine and install the operating system from the ISO file.

What are the benefits of using VirtualBox to add an ISO file?

Using VirtualBox to add an ISO file provides several benefits, including flexibility, convenience, and cost-effectiveness. VirtualBox allows users to create multiple virtual machines and run different operating systems on a single computer, making it a useful tool for developers, testers, and anyone who needs to run multiple operating systems. Users can also use VirtualBox to test and evaluate new operating systems without affecting their main computer.

Another benefit of using VirtualBox is that it allows users to run operating systems that are not compatible with their main computer. For example, users can run a 32-bit operating system on a 64-bit computer or run a Linux operating system on a Windows computer. VirtualBox also provides a safe and isolated environment for testing and evaluating new software, reducing the risk of malware and other security threats.

How do I troubleshoot common issues with VirtualBox and ISO files?

Common issues with VirtualBox and ISO files include problems with booting, installation, and performance. To troubleshoot these issues, users can check the VirtualBox logs for error messages and try to identify the cause of the problem. Users can also try to restart the virtual machine or reinstall the operating system from the ISO file.

Another common issue is that the virtual machine may not be able to detect the ISO file or may not be able to boot from it. To resolve this issue, users can check that the ISO file is correctly added to the virtual machine and that the virtual machine is configured to boot from the correct device. Users can also try to use a different ISO file or a different virtual machine to isolate the problem.

Can I use VirtualBox to create a bootable USB drive from an ISO file?

Yes, VirtualBox can be used to create a bootable USB drive from an ISO file. To do this, users need to create a new virtual machine and add the ISO file to it. Users can then configure the virtual machine to boot from the ISO file and install the operating system on a virtual hard disk. Once the installation is complete, users can use a tool like Rufus to create a bootable USB drive from the virtual hard disk.

Alternatively, users can use a tool like UNetbootin to create a bootable USB drive directly from the ISO file. UNetbootin is a free and open-source tool that supports a wide range of operating systems and ISO files. Users can simply select the ISO file and the USB drive, and UNetbootin will create a bootable USB drive that can be used to install the operating system on a physical computer.

Leave a Comment